NTSB safety recommendation P-02-004.
The National Transportation Safety Board therefore makes the following safety recommendation to the Pipeline and Hazardous Materials Safety Administration (Originally issued to RSPA): Develop and issue guidance to pipeline operators on specific testing procedures that can (1) be used to approximate actual operations during the commissioning of a new pumping station or the installation of a new relief valve, and (2) be used to determine, during annual tests, whether a relief valve is functioning properly.

Synopsis: About 3:28 p.m. on June 10, 1999, a 16-inch-diameter steel pipeline owned by Olympic Pipe Line Company ruptured and released about 237,000 gallons of gasoline into a creek that flowed through Whatcom Falls Park in Bellingham, Washington. About 1 1/2 hours after the rupture, the gasoline ignited and burned approximately 1 1/2 miles along the creek. Two 10-year-old boys and an 18-year-old young man died as a result of the accident. Eight additional injuries were documented. A single-family residence and the city of Bellingham's water treatment plant were severely damaged. As of January 2002, Olympic estimated that total property damages were at least $45 million.
Probable Cause: The National Transportation Safety Board determined that the probable cause of the June 10, 1999, rupture of the Olympic pipeline in Bellingham, Washington, was (1) damage done to the pipe by IMCO General Construction, Inc., during the 1994 Dakin-Yew water treatment plant modification project and Olympic Pipe Line Company’s inadequate inspection of IMCO’s work during the project; (2) Olympic Pipe Line Company’s inaccurate evaluation of in-line pipeline inspection results, which led to the company’s decision not to excavate and examine the damaged section of pipe; (3) Olympic Pipe Line Company’s failure to test, under approximate operating conditions, all safety devices associated with the Bayview products facility before activating the facility; (4) Olympic Pipe Line Company’s failure to investigate and correct the conditions leading to the repeated unintended closing of the Bayview inlet block valve; and (5) Olympic Pipe Line Company’s practice of performing database development work on the supervisory control and data acquisition (SCADA) system while the system was being used to operate the pipeline, which led to the system’s becoming non-responsive at a critical time during pipeline operations.

Communication Contents: The Safety Board notes that on August 10, 2005, PHMSA issued Advisory Bulletin ADB 05-5, which provides guidance to pipeline operators on inspecting and testing procedures for pilot-operated relief valves. The guidance applies to used, new, replaced, or relocated pilot-operated relief valves, and is also used during periodic inspection and testing of these valves. ADB 05-5 provides specific steps that operators' valve inspection and testing procedures should include to determine whether these valves function properly. The issuance of ADB 05-5 completes the recommended action; accordingly, Safety Recommendation P 02-4 is classified "Closed-Acceptable Action."

Communication Contents: Letter Mail Controlled 9/3/2003 9:47:07 AM MC# 2030442 This is the Research and Special Programs Administration's (RSPA) response to the National Transportation Safety Board (NTSB) Safety Recommendations P-02-04 and P-02-05, resulting from the hazardous liquid pipeline accident in Bellingham, Washington. RSPA requests that these recommendations be classified as "OPEN - Acceptable Action" based on proposed advisory bulletins on 1) testing protocols for control/relief valves and 2) modification procedures for Supervisory Control and Data Acquisition (SCADA) systems to address systems development and operations issues. Although Recommendation P-02-05 calls only for an advisory bulletin, RSPA has taken additional actions to improve SCADA and controller operations and our inspection process. RSPA has initiated a SCADA study to establish a national and uniform perspective on the safety evaluation of pipeline SCADA technology. In addition to developing inspection and guidance criteria, the project will also draw on the results of the NTSB's ongoing SCADA survey and report. RSPA has also initiated a study of Controller Certification in compliance with Section 13(b) of the Pipeline Safety Improvement Act of 2002 to develop tests and other requirements for certifying the qualifications of individuals who operate computer-based systems for controlling the operations of pipelines.

Communication Contents: Letter Mail Controlled 11/28/2005 2:28:39 PM MC# 2050545 This letter explains how our August 10 Advisory Bulletin on pilot-operated relief valves (copy enclosed) relates to the safety and reliability of these valves. We recently met with members of your staff, Rod Dyck, Associate Director, Pipeline Division, and Robert Trainor, Associate Director, Hazardous Materials Division, and they suggested an explanation would be a helpful addition to our August 23 letter which requested closure of Recommendation P-02-04 based on publication of the Advisory Bulletin. Recommendation P-02-04 resulted from a 1999 gasoline pipeline accident in Bellingham, Washington which the National Transportation Safety Board (NTSB) attributed, in part, to improper configuration of a pilot-operated relief valve. A key finding in the NTSB's report was the operator's testing procedure was inadequate to reveal the pilot had been reconfigured improperly and would not work reliably. Based on this finding and the recommendation, the Advisory Bulletin provides six steps that operators' valve inspection and testing procedures should include. The steps help guide compliance with relevant rules (49 CFR 195.262(c) and 195.428) and ensure the valves will work properly after installation and pilot reconfiguration. The first step includes quality assurance and control measures for proper valve installation. Operators are to review relevant information and make sure the valve is compatible with particular pipeline characteristics and conditions. Also, they are to make sure the valve conforms to the purchase order and manufacturer's model, service, and configuration specifications. Lastly, they are to ensure that activation of the pilot valve at the set pressure opens the in-line valve. Opening the in-line valve confirms correct configuration of the pilot and ensures the test approximates actual operation of the relief valve. The second step concerns reconfiguration or repair of the pilot assembly on previously installed valves. For this work, our personnel qualification rules (49 CFR Part 195, Subpart G) require operators to employ personnel with appropriate training, knowledge, skills, and abilities. The Advisory Bulletin adds that operators are to do the work according to the valve manufacturer's specifications. More important, they are to ensure that activation of the pilot valve at the set pressure opens the in-line valve. However, triggering a relief valve could be risky if the valve's vent piping is not connected to a holding tank, as may be the case on a few older pipelines. The Advisory Bulletin provides that if venting would be unsafe or environmentally harmful, operators are to test the pilot at least twice and make sure it activates consistently at the set pressure. The third and fourth steps help operators discover design and installation flaws that a single set pressure test might not reveal. In the third step, operators are to make sure the set pressure is consistent with the design and configuration of the pilot and in-line valve. In this step, they also make sure the set pressure is consistent with use of the relief valve for primary overpressure protection or for backup protection. The fourth step advises operators to test the pilot at least twice and make sure it activates consistently at the set pressure. Both steps apply during installation testing and annual testing. The fifth step will help operators find maintenance errors that could affect valve reliability. During annual testing, operators are to review the valve installation to see if it has changed since the last inspection. If it has changed, operators are to make sure the pilot sensor and inlet and vent piping are consistent with the intended design. Finally, the sixth step supports accountability and enables trend analyses. This step advises operators to document the other steps. It also advises them to sign, date, and keep all documentation for the life of the valve. During development of the Advisory Bulletin, we sought the opinion of our pipeline safety advisory committees and the American Petroleum Institute. We believe the information they gave us helped make the Advisory Bulletin's guidance useful and meet the objectives of Recommendation P-02-04, By following the guidance, operators can prevent repetition of events that caused the valve failure in the Bellingham accident. Communication Contents: Letter Mail Controlled 8/30/2005 8:56:30 AM MC# 2050395 This recommendation resulted from a pipeline rupture and release of gasoline into a creek near Whatcom Falls Park in Bellingham, Washington. The NTSB listed several items as probable cause. Among them was the failure by the pipeline operator to ensure the proper working condition of relief valves associated with a new pumping station. In response to P-02-04, PHMSA issued advisory bulletin ADB-05-05 (70 FR 46569; August 10, 2005) about pilot-operated pressure relief valves installed in hazardous liquid pipelines. The bulletin provides pipeline operators guidance on whether their inspection and test procedures are adequate to decide if these valves work properly. In the bulletin, PHMSA advises operators of hazardous liquid pipelines to review their in-service inspection and test procedures on their used, new, replaced, or relocated pilot-operated pressure relief valves during periodic inspection and testing of these valves. Before publication, PHMSA obtained advice on the matter from its technical advisory committee at a May 2005 meeting. A copy of the advisory bulletin is enclosed.
